Obituary of Margaret Madeline Munn
The passing of Margaret Madeline Munn, wife of John Munn, of Stanley, NB, occurred on Wednesday, January 18, 2023 at the Dr. Everett Chalmers Regional Hospital in Fredericton . Born on February 2, 1941 in Fredericton , NB , she was the daughter of the late Roland and Rhoda (Smith) Chase. Margaret was a resident of Nashwaak Villa. She enjoyed playing games and especially loved cats.
Margaret is survived by her children, Leonard Somerville of Island View, Eldina Somerville (Richard Barton) of McGivney, Wendy Judge of Cross Creek; eight grandchildren, Misty, Jessy, Samantha, Christina, Ronnie, Storm, Chester, Abby; and 11 great-grandchildren.
A Memorial Service will be held at York Funeral Home’s T. Gordon MacLeod Memorial Chapel, 302 Brookside Drive , Fredericton , NB on Saturday, January 21, 2023 at 2 pm with Pastor Pat McAloon officiating. For those who wish, remembrances may be made to Canadian Diabetes Association or Heart and Stroke Foundation of NB. Personal condolences may be offered through www.yorkfh.com
